Whitebox-Testen
- Der Tester definiert die Testdaten mit Kenntnis der Programmlogik.
- Will man mit diesem Verfahren alle Fehler finden, müssen
alle möglichen Pfade des Steuerflusses durch das Programm
über die Testfälle ausgeführt werden.
Also
- Die Anzahl der unterschiedlichen logischen Pfade durch ein
Programm kann astronomisch hoch sein.
- Auch wenn jeder Pfad in einem Programm getestet wurde, kann
das Programm immer noch Fehler enthalten.
Denn das Programm könnte
- nicht mit seiner Spezifikation übereinstimmen, z.B. wenn
es aufsteigend sortieren soll, aber absteigend sortiert
- wegen fehlender Pfade inkorrekt sein.
Außerdem werden durch das Pfadtesten keine datensensiblen
Fehler entdeckt .
Ökonomie des Testens
Inhalt
zurück zur Startseite
|
Benutzer: Gast
Besitzer: seminar Zuletzt geändert am:
|
|
|
|